UNDERSTAND THE FIGHT FOR WHAT IT IS
Many people have lost battles, not because they didn’t have the wherewithal to win. They lost because they didn’t understand the fight that they were engaged in. They misunderstood both the opponent, and the opponent’s reasons for attacking, and this misunderstanding cost them dearly. Wisdom is profitable to instruct.
Some difficulties do not show up, unless you are making progress. These trials come precisely because you're gaining ground and moving ahead. It's as if these obstacles have a nose designed to specifically sniff out from afar, any progress that you make, and they come to besiege you and thwart your efforts. It's a test. So understand the challenge for what it is. Don't be discouraged, only press on. If anything, let these problems be a sort of validation, a “Proof of Concept" of sorts, that you are on the right path.
Nobody beats a dead dog. If you had no light, moths won't be drawn to you. You must learn to read signals correctly. Glean the accurate discernment from circumstances. Many people are bemoaning situations that they ought to be rejoicing over, if only they knew.
It's the mother hen with lots of chicks that must be extremely vigilant, to fight off hawks and other predators that might attempt to rob her of her chicks. If her nest were empty, if she had laid no eggs, if she hadn't brought forth goodness, she wouldn’t encounter the threats coming her way. But her productivity, her success has made her a target. The brightness of her shine made her an unwitting mark.
Not all who come smiling are friends. Sometimes your fiercest foes bear the brightest smiles and bring the biggest presents. Don’t be deceived. Know why they come, so you can be appropriately dressed, so to speak.
Your arm can be long enough to reach, to attain, to defend, to procure, to protect and to preserve, but if your understanding is short, such brevity of cognizance can curtail your effectiveness.
Know the fight. Know why you fight. Know your opponent and his intentions. Above all, know yourself, and bring all that you have, all that you are, to the fight, for, there are certain battles that you simply must win.
